Hello. I'm running MySQL 3.23.29a-gamma on RH Linux 7.0. I would like to administer my database from a Win98se client on the same network and installed EMS's MySQL Manager 1.8. This appears to be an excellent tool and can't wait to get started. Unfortunately I'm having a problem getting the connection configuration setup correctly. Note that accessing the database from the Linux side works perfectly.
The local NIC on my Linux server is assigned 192.168.0.1 and my Win98 workstation is 192.168.0.12. In the Configuration Info dialog, I enter "192.168.0.1" for Host, Port "3306", User Name "Root", Password "[mypass]" and Database "mysql". I know that MySQL Manager sees my MySQL server because it reports that "Host '192.168.0.12' is not allowed to connect to this MySQL server." The weird thing about this message is that I'm trying to connect to 192.168.0.1 and not 192.168.0.12. It seems this is a permissions issue.
